> Hi Phil - I've been noticing it for a
> while but have just been too busy to comment. I first
> noticed it because the little "U" (bandwidth on CW) didn't
> center on the vertical indicator. Just using the mode switch
> to switch to "ALT" and back seems to cure it and it aligns
> where it should. -- Don N4HH

> > On my P3, I notice that the little
> > cyan cursor location does not align itself properly
> during a
> > band change that also involves a mode change.  For
> > example, switching from 17 Meter band with USB to 20
> Meter
> > band with CW leaves the cursor aligned to the right of
> the
> > center position as it would be for USB but not as it
> should
> > be for the CW signal.  All IF shift controls are in
> > their normal position.  Indeed, a power off and
> power
> > on cycle of the P3 resets the cursor location to be
> > correct.
> > 
> > I figure if a power-off/power-on fixes a problem then
> there
> > probably is a problem.
